Minimal Environmental Footprint
The low environmental impact of compressed clay bricks is one of the most convincing factors for architects’ preference for them. Compressed clay bricks are created without the use of fossil fuels or the release of significant amounts of carbon, unlike kiln-fired bricks. The production process significantly reduces the carbon footprint of each unit, as mechanical pressure is used rather than heat energy. Superior Thermal and Energy Efficiency
In energy-efficient building design, excellent thermal insulation given by compressed clay bricks is crucial. Their great thermal mass helps them to accumulate heat during the day and release it at night, therefore controlling the inside temperature. This reduces dependency on synthetic heating and cooling systems, thereby saving energy throughout the construction’s lifetime. Particularly valued by architects building in hot and humid environments is this quality, as it improves comfort without adding to the environmental load. Strength, Durability, and Long-Term Performance
Sustainability also refers to lifetime. Extreme and durable compressed clay bricks are fit for both load-bearing and non-load-bearing construction. Once set, these bricks degrade minimally under environmental stresses, including temperature swings, wind, and rain. Their density and small size help them to resist surface damage and erosion, therefore guaranteeing a longer lifetime than many other environmentally friendly solutions. Because it reduces the need for regular maintenance or replacement, architects appreciate this durability, thereby strengthening the sustainability credentials of their work.
